NEWWORK Software Inc. Debuts First Enterprise Digital Workforce Platform

A new category of enterprise software that enables organizations to build, govern and scale digital employees across every business function

NEWWORK Software Inc., a pioneer in enterprise AI, today announced the launch of its Digital Workforce Platform, introducing a new category of enterprise software designed to help organizations deploy, govern and scale digital employees across the enterprise.

For decades, enterprise software has focused on digitizing information, processes and workflows. The next transformation is work itself. The Digital Workforce Platform enables organizations to create and operate teams of AI-powered digital employees that work alongside human employees, follow organizational structures, respect governance and compliance requirements and execute business processes across every function of the enterprise.

“ERP systems digitized processes. CRM systems digitized customer relationships. We believe digital workforce platforms will digitize work itself,” said Michael Jaszczyk, co-CEO of NEWWORK Software. “We are not building another AI assistant. We are building the operating environment for a new workforce composed of both humans and digital employees.”

A New Category: The Digital Workforce Platform

Most AI solutions available today focus on individual assistants, chatbots or isolated agents. The Digital Workforce Platform takes a fundamentally different approach. It enables organizations to create, deploy, manage and govern entire digital workforces composed of specialized AI employees capable of collaborating with each other and with human teams.

These digital employees can perform operational work, execute business processes, analyze information, create and manage documentation, interact with enterprise systems, follow approval workflows, escalate decisions when required and operate within defined roles and responsibilities.

Just as companies manage human employees through organizational structures, the platform enables them to manage digital employees through the same governance model.

The Agent Operating System: The Runtime for Digital Employees

At the core of the Digital Workforce Platform is the company’s Agent Operating System, which serves as the execution and coordination layer for digital employees across the enterprise. The platform supports coordinated teams of specialized agents that can assume operational roles, follow reporting structures, respect separation-of-duty requirements, operate under delegated authority, collaborate across departments and coordinate multi-step processes.

Each digital employee operates within clearly defined responsibilities and permissions, ensuring alignment with corporate governance and operational controls.

Enterprise Governance and Compliance by Design

One of the largest barriers to enterprise AI adoption has been governance. The Digital Workforce Platform was specifically designed for highly regulated industries, including but not limited to financial services, banking, insurance, healthcare, public sector, energy and manufacturing.

Every action performed by a digital employee can be inspected, reviewed and audited, with enterprise governance capabilities that include:

  • Full decision traceability
  • Role-based access control
  • Segregation of duties
  • Four-eyes approval principles
  • Policy-driven decision frameworks
  • Human-in-the-loop governance
  • Enterprise identity integration
  • Regulatory compliance controls

AI Development Platform: Build Your Own Digital Workforce

In addition to the runtime environment, the platform includes a fully integrated AI Development Platform that allows customers to create, customize and deploy their own digital employees and business applications.

Designed for both business users and professional developers, the platform supports low-code and pro-code development models. This allows enterprises to continuously expand and evolve their digital workforce without relying on external development resources.

Business Capability Packs: From Technology to Business Outcomes

While most AI platforms provide technical building blocks, NEWWORK Software delivers preconfigured business capabilities through modular Business Capability Packs. These feature specialized digital employees, workflows, governance policies, data models and integrations for specific business domains, including human resources, customer relationship management, service operations, finance and enterprise resource planning.

Organizations can deploy these capabilities immediately and extend them using the AI Development Platform.

The Operating Mind of the Enterprise

Beyond automation, the Digital Workforce Platform introduces a new intelligence layer across enterprise systems. For decades, organizations have invested heavily in systems of record, including ERP, CRM, HR systems, service platforms and content repositories. These systems store information, but they do not understand it.

The Digital Workforce Platform creates what NEWWORK Software calls the Operating Mind of the Enterprise: an intelligence layer capable of understanding organizational context, business processes, enterprise knowledge and operational objectives. Digital employees can reason across systems, collaborate across functions and execute work based on organizational goals.

“The future enterprise will not be defined by the systems it owns but by the intelligence that operates across those systems,” said Jens Krüger, co-CEO of NEWWORK Software. “We are entering the next major era of enterprise software where intelligence is embedded directly into the business operating model. With NEWWORK, digital employees handle operational work while humans retain oversight and strategic control. It’s a move from systems of record and systems of process to systems of intelligence.”

Availability

The Digital Workforce Platform is available immediately for pilot and enterprise deployments. Initial implementations are already underway across financial services, insurance, industrial and shared service organizations. For additional information, visit www.newwork.com.
